Aragonite from
Canale della Radice mines, Calcaferro, Mulina, Stazzema, Lucca Province, Tuscany, Italy


Locality type:Mine
Classification
Species:Aragonite
Formula:CaCO3
Comments:It was found in the alteration zone of a pyrite concentration.
Habit:prismatic
Colour:colorless, white
Quality for species:Good crystals or rich for species - important (!)
Abundance at site:Common
